Summary of Functions

Apply the general knowledge of the physical sciences and mathematics underlying engineering and specialized knowledge of the mechanics of solids (particularly of soils), hydraulics, theory of structure, strength of materials, engineering geology and surveying. The Project Engineer will assist with the overall execution of projects in accordance with the established budget, schedule, contract plans and specifications. Ensure the company's safety culture is documented, communicated, and enforced in accordance with the company's established policies and procedures.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• Embrace Forgen's Core Values in all aspects of the job.
  • Perform Project specific engineering support, including:
    • Preparing project submittals.
    • Maintaining project record documents.
    • Perform technical review of contract plans and specifications.
    • Provide oversight and documentation related to project quality control in accordance with the contract plans, specifications, and company policies and procedures.
    • Preparing daily construction reports and progress tracking.
    • Manage, interpret, and perform site surveying.
    • Assist with the management of subcontractors.
    • Assist with the procurement or rental of equipment and materials.
    • Assist Project Manager with project daily cost reporting and tracking.
  • Perform Office engineering support, including:
    • Assist in the development of project cost estimates, proposals, and material take-offs.
    • Perform technical analysis of the remediation methodologies of various previously remediated projects.
    • Perform other administrative or office duties as required or as assigned.
    • Travel to project sites as necessary for extended durations.
    • Adhere to all federal, state, and local regulations.
  • Perform additional assignments and special projects as directed.
Experience/Education
  • Required Experience/Education:
    • Bachelor's Degree in Civil Engineering or Construction Management or equivalent experience.
    • Must be able to thoroughly understand the scope of project through plans and project specifications.
    • Must have strong computer aptitude, including MS Office.
  • Beneficial Experience/Education:
    • Experience with AutoCAD Civil 3D software.
    • Experience with Primavera P6 scheduling software.
    • Experience with Microsoft Project scheduling software.
    • Experience with USACE QCS System.
    • Experience with site surveying, both conventional and GPS.
    • Assisting with the development of cost estimates and proposals.
    • Prior experience with materials procurement and purchasing.
  • The following safety training is preferred, but not mandatory. Company will provide additional training, as necessary.
    • 40 Hour HAZWOPER training.
    • Competent Person Safety Training
    • 8-Hour Supervisory Training
    • 30-Hour OSHA Construction Safety Training
    • First Aid and CPR
